Bike to work is returning to Siouxland
SIOUX CITY, Iowa (KCAU) — The annual Bike to Work Day is being held this week.
Bike to Work Day is part of a national effort to show folks the benefits of cycling instead of driving. Presented by the U.S. Department of Transportation and the League of American Bicyclists, the goal is to highlight the health benefits of bicycling, by providing a cleaner environment, and saving money at the gas pump.
'You know small steps to change the environment to make things better for all of us, and it saves on gas, and so that saves money, too. So if you're able to do it, come on down. We'd love to see people down there and just kind of, you know, enjoy a community event that way.' said Nathan Kistner, the SIMPCO regional planner.
In Sioux City, Bike to Work Day begins on Friday, May 16, at 6:30 a.m. with a free complimentary breakfast at the Siouxland Chamber of Commerce parking lot.
